Author Information

Vedula Sastri PhD. has over 35 years experience in Corrosion and Chemical Processes. Since 1994 he has been a consultant for Sai Ram Consultants. Dr. Sastri has written five books approximately 150 papers in scientific journals, and has edited proceedings for five international conferences of the Metallurgical Society of CIM.
